Abstract
A vehicle including a wireless communication processor configured to provide wireless communication; a keypad; a display unit configured to display a character corresponding to a key input through the keypad; and a controller configured to activate the keypad when information related to a driving of the vehicle satisfies a preset condition, and deactivate the keypad when the information related to the driving of the vehicle does not satisfy the preset condition.
